Merge branch 'x86-fixes-for-linus' of git://git.kernel.org/pub/scm/linux/kernel/git/tip/linux-2.6-tip

* 'x86-fixes-for-linus' of git://git.kernel.org/pub/scm/linux/kernel/git/tip/linux-2.6-tip:
  x86: show number of core_siblings instead of thread_siblings in /proc/cpuinfo
  amd-iommu: fix iommu flag masks
  x86: initialize io_bitmap_base on 32bit
  x86: gettimeofday() vDSO: fix segfault when tv == NULL
